I've seen several posts in the past regarding how to check for vignetting prior to shooting. All of the solutions required a GG with cut corners. My question is, how do you check for vignetting if your GG doesn't have cut corners ? I oc casionally get back a chrome with slight vignetting due to excessive movement, a nd yet I was unable to detect it even after stopping down to the working apertur e. My Toyo 45AII comes with a very decent and bright GG so I would think that I should be able to see the vignetting when stopped down, but not so. Any sugges tions ?
